The Uses of Literature

ebook

In these widely praised essays, Calvino reflects on literature as process, the great narrative game in the course of which writer and reader are challenged to understand the world. Calvino himself made the selection of pieces to be included in this volume. Translated by Patrick Creagh. A Helen and Kurt Wolff Book


In this essential collection, one of the 20th century's finest minds asks the ultimate questions about the stories we tell:


  • Cybernetics and Literature: Calvino explores the future of storytelling in an age of electronic brains, questioning if a "literature machine" could ever replace the author.
  • The Act of Reading: A brilliant defense of classic literature, revealing why rereading the great books is a unique voyage of discovery that defines who we are.
  • Structuralism and Myth: An analysis of narrative as a combinatorial game, dissecting the raw elements of myth and fable from the first tribal storyteller to modern fiction.
  • Philosophy and Literature: A fascinating look at the age-old battle between writers and philosophers, and how literature challenges—and is challenged by—the world of ideas.
